So Government is the answer????

     I recently had to go renew my health card for work. You have to have all kinds of cards to work in the casinos here in Vegas, health cards, liquor cards, sheriff's cards, etc. That is for a different rant. What got me was when I went to the health department location. Besides health cards, they perform other services like flu shots for the kids. It was a sea of humanity in there. First, I had to do something online then print out a form to take to the health office. Once I was there I had to wait an hour to go thru a series of three different lines that would eventually give me my health card so I can work to pay taxes to keep the whole process working.
    The employees were rude and not motivated at all. You can tell there was very little organization of the process and less motivation to make it more streamline. The reality was I had no other choose but to set there and take it. They have a monopoly on health cards.
     So why is it that the folks that bring us the health department, the IRS, and the DMV are the ones we turn to when we want our problems fixed. I mean do we really think the process that gave us that grumpy lady at the DMV counter is going to properly educate our kids? Polls tell us that most Americans don't like the IRS and don't trust our politicians. So why is it we keep waiting on them to save us from our own problems. I hate to say it but they aren't going to stop the wars, fix the economy, or clean up your cities. If you don't believe just head down to the health department and see.
